Output e842b106a980c065d93cce97fb1fa6a15e88cc03d81a85250f8f6d9a602c16ff:1

value
8640660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98e43642d727886e5a57e01106d74211e6ad4527 OP_EQUALVERIFY OP_CHECKSIG
address
1EwR6byWnLTQEUPboLo2TY2e7w1UPtYjMK
transaction
e842b106a980c065d93cce97fb1fa6a15e88cc03d81a85250f8f6d9a602c16ff
spent
true